MOSCOW NIGHTS (Translation)
Not even a rustle can be heard in the garden, everything has grown quiet till morning.
If only you knew how dear to me are these evenings around Moscow!
If only you knew how dear to me are these evenings around Moscow!

The brook first moves, then becomes still, all in moonlit silver.
Singing first is heard, then falls still on these peaceful evenings.
Singing first is heard, then falls still on these peaceful evenings.

Why, darling, are you looking at me askew, leaning your head low?
It’s hard to express, but not express, everything that’s on my mind.
It’s hard to express, but not express, everything that’s on my mind.

But daylight is already quite visible, so please be good.
Don’t you forget these summer nights around Moscow either.
Don’t you forget these summer nights around Moscow either.
